Vanessa Gonzalez-Plumhoff, MSW, MPA, is Director of Latino Leadership and Engagement at Planned Parenthood Federation of America/Planned Parenthood Action Fund. She is a native Texan, with an extensive political, campaign, communications and direct-service experience in the Southwest region. Most recently, she served as a social worker in Phoenix, providing in-home therapy and case management to low-income and immigrant families. She also served in then-Governor Janet Napolitano’s administration as Deputy Director of Legislative Affairs. Vanessa also served as Communications Director for the Congressional Hispanic Caucus. Vanessa holds a B.A. in Communications and Political Science from Sul Ross State University and Master’s degrees in Social Work and Public Administration from Arizona State University.
